Por que o plugin de localização está consumindo tanta CPU?

Reconstruí o container com a versão mais recente que passou nos testes de hoje e, de repente, todos os ciclos de CPU foram consumidos. O site ficou muito lento.

O servidor está rodando basicamente apenas o Discourse. O que esse usuário openvpn está executando com o Ruby/Unicorns? É o mesmo que os Unicorns do Discourse?

Considerando que isso seja intencional e desejado, como posso liberar alguns ciclos de CPU para que o site não fique tão lento?

O Sidekiq está mostrando quase nada rodando em segundo plano. Não há usuários além de mim.

1 curtida

Potentially also an issue here, I upgraded at 09:03 this morning, will monitor during the day:

Our two CPU cores are 100% utilized.

1 curtida

Mine seems to be coming down again now, will continue to monitor.

Removed the layouts plugin and the location plugin and the problem resolved itself for now. Because its really late my time I haven’t had a chance to isolate whether one or both or none are causing the issue, but @angus @merefield giving you a heads up.

1 curtida

Mine has also returned completely back to normal after turning off the locations plugin:

Did you have the issue I’ve mentioned in this topic too @ckshen ?

1 curtida

I didn’t have a chance to check the errors before I took down the plugins. And then today I rebuilt Discourse to 2.6.0.beta6 ( e7bad9f05d ). Problem went away.

1 curtida

Uma pergunta básica, como saber qual plugin está consumindo mais CPU e memória? O htop mostra apenas os workers do unicorn, mas não a quantidade de recursos que cada plugin está utilizando.